Output 3fb0ca16fcd54568fe2409f8b3ada2e9b25a5004cbcac8ddc1ae864b456e530a:0

value
20683472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4394c01b528e031508d6d097b1e92a126cdbc06c OP_EQUAL
address
ME4VheFFY95hKwy1QcwXmpsA1TxVseCURu
transaction
3fb0ca16fcd54568fe2409f8b3ada2e9b25a5004cbcac8ddc1ae864b456e530a
spent
true